Pregunta

Creé un pago en la aplicación para una de mis aplicaciones de iPhone.Funcionó en modo sandbox.

Envié mi aplicación a la tienda de aplicaciones y fue aceptada.Incluso envío mi pago en la aplicación.Fue aceptado y su estado es "listo para la venta".

Sin embargo, cuando obtengo mi aplicación en la tienda de aplicaciones, ¿todavía dice que está en la zona de pruebas?

¿Hay algo en MKStoreKit que tenga que transferir de entornos o se necesita algún tiempo para que cambie?

Actualmente lo saqué de la tienda por eso.¡Por favor ayuda!Gracias.

¿Fue útil?

Solución 3

Relancé mi aplicación hoy para poder obtenerla y ver si el pago en la aplicación funciona.¡Sorprendentemente, funcionó y no estaba en modo sandbox!Así que supongo que los servidores de Apple solo necesitan tiempo para realizar el cambio.

Si alguien más ha tenido este problema, ¡no se preocupe como yo!Espere y tenga paciencia.¡Espere hasta que el desarrollador lance y espere alrededor de 24 horas y debería estar bien!

Aquí está la verdadera solución (editar):

  • Establezca su fecha de disponibilidad en el futuro para que se elimine de la tienda de aplicaciones
  • Establezca su fecha de disponibilidad en el día en que es para que vuelva a aparecer

Otros consejos

Hmmm.¿Está utilizando su ID de usuario de prueba o un ID de Apple real?

Cuando esto sucede, generalmente se debe a que anteriormente usó el mismo dispositivo para probar IAP en modo sandbox.Para solucionarlo, vaya a "Configuración", luego vaya a "Tienda", cierre la sesión y vuelva a iniciarla.Eso debería aclararlo, asumiendo que en realidad estás usando la aplicación archivada que descargaste de iTunes, en lugar de tu copia de desarrollo.

Licenciado bajo: CC-BY-SA con atribución
No afiliado a StackOverflow
scroll top